// MAX_FLUSH_INTERVAL_MS: upper bound for the Tallygrove sidecar's
// metrics flush loop. Raising this reduces write pressure on the
// aggregation tier but delays dashboard freshness; 30s was agreed
// at the sync after the Fenwick rollout. Do not exceed 60s without
// revisiting retention math. The build that validated this ceiling
// is recorded below.

session token of kahog-bahif = htk9_f63daec35

Subject: DR drill Thursday — canary gating heads-up

Hey reviewers, quick note before Thursday's disaster-recovery drill at Fennwhistle. We'll be failing over the Larkspond region, which means the canary deploy gates will trip on elevated error rates. Please don't override the 5% traffic cap or the auto-rollback rule during the drill — that's the whole point. If the gate controller itself locks up, you'll need to reset it manually. The reset prompt accepts the recovery passphrase below.

unlock words, fawig-bagef: olidor-holir-istox-holath-tamys-quenion-giliel

Visitor Policy — Weekend Lift Works. Lifts at Corvan Plaza are offline Saturday and Sunday for scheduled maintenance. Do not book visitors with mobility needs this weekend; reschedule or relocate meetings to ground floor. All visitors must sign in at the desk and use the west stairs, escorted. Contractors from Aldmere Lifts have their own passes. Assistants escorting visitors through the stair door should use the code below.

staff pass of tajog-bahap = bdg-GTUUI-82661

## Rotorkey — Limits & Quotas

Rotorkey rotates service secrets on a fixed cadence. Rotations are rate-limited per namespace to avoid thundering-herd restarts. Exceeding a quota queues the rotation; nothing is dropped. Emergency rotations bypass queues but count double against the window. Release cuts should avoid scheduling freezes during the nightly sweep. Current limits are listed below.

tuning constants:
RATE_LIMITS = {
    "zorael": 10,
    "oliix": 1,
    "holix": 2,
    "quenix": 10,
}